**14:07** — DocSentry linter began rejecting all merge requests across Halbrook repos. Root cause: rule pack 9 shipped with an inverted severity flag, promoting every style warning to a hard failure. Release of Pinbar 3.1 blocked for 41 minutes. Mitigation: rolled lint pack back, re-ran gate. No doc regressions escaped. Fix verified on the hotfix pipeline; the corresponding build token is recorded below.

pipeline stamp: htk21_cc68b8e00e3cb5ca75ae8

Off-site run — checklist item 6. Collect master copies for Brackwell Print from the upstairs plan chest. Confirm count against the job sheet: fourteen sheets, two bound proofs. Wrap flat, board both sides, no folding. Office manager signs the release log before the bag leaves the building. Courier gets one instruction only, stated on the line below.

drop instructions, kajof-fajog: the ulaion silmir courier leaves the joreth tamvan pelox lamath casion druiel oliys belys ledger at gate 5463 under passcode 656217

Hey — handing off ValidatorForge before I head to the Bryle office. The plugin loader now sandboxes third-party validators, but the signature check on plugin manifests is still flag-gated; please eyeball that path first. Test fixtures live under the usual tree. If you need to unseal the signing keystore for local runs, use the recovery passphrase directly below this note.

vault phrase of yaguf-hahaf = druath-holix

Welcome to the Lanternwick flag service. Before enabling any rollout cohort, verify the staging mirror is healthy and confirm with the on-call lead in the Driftmoor channel. Never edit percentages directly in production; always go through the Pennover dashboard. Once your access is approved, apply the baseline settings exactly as shown below.

service settings:
ralael:
  pin: 7453
  tenant: zorath
  seal: seal_087806e4
  metrics_host: metrics.ralael.paliqworks.example
  standby_team: fraath
  escalation: praok-istiel
  nonce: 10e083